Nasinu Town Council male staff host early Mother’s Day celebration for their female staff

In a show of appreciation towards mothers in their workplace for their hard work and dedication, the male staff of Nasinu Town Council hosted the female staff at an early Mother’s Day celebration.

This is also to show their deep appreciation for the invaluable role mothers play in our community.

The event featured a touching speech by the Special Administrator Salesh Kumar, highlighting the special role that mothers play.

Losalini Baikeirewa, one of the many mothers present at the event, was moved by the celebration and says the gesture by the Nasinu Town Council's men has truly warmed their hearts.

Baikeirewa says this reminds them that the strength and love that mothers pour into their families resonate deeply within our community.

She says it is a blessing to feel so valued and appreciated.
